Sneezing is a common symptom in cats, and it can be caused by a variety of factors, including allergies, respiratory infections, and even foreign objects. While sneezing is usually not a cause for concern, it is important to monitor your kitten’s symptoms and seek veterinary attention if they persist or worsen.
1. Causes of sneezing in kittens
There are a number of different things that can cause sneezing in kittens, including:
- Allergies
- Respiratory infections
- Foreign objects
- Nasal mites
- Dental disease
- Cancer
2. When to see a vet
If your kitten is sneezing frequently or if the sneezing is accompanied by other symptoms, such as nasal discharge, difficulty breathing, or lethargy, it is important to seek veterinary attention. These symptoms could indicate a more serious underlying condition, such as a respiratory infection or nasal mites.
3. Treatment for sneezing in kittens
The treatment for sneezing in kittens will depend on the underlying cause. If the sneezing is caused by allergies, your veterinarian may recommend avoiding the allergen or using antihistamines. If the sneezing is caused by a respiratory infection, your veterinarian may prescribe antibiotics. If the sneezing is caused by a foreign object, your veterinarian may need to remove the object.

How can I prevent my kitten from sneezing?
There is no sure way to prevent your kitten from sneezing, but there are a few things you can do to reduce the risk, such as:
- Keeping your kitten indoors away from allergens
- Vaccinating your kitten against respiratory infections
- Brushing your kitten’s teeth regularly to prevent dental disease
